Revealing the Connection Between Oral Health and Overall Health

Apr 14, 2024

The importance of maintaining good oral hygiene extends far beyond the preservation of a beautiful smile. In fact, numerous scientific studies have established a strong connection between oral health and overall well-being, reaffirming that preserving a healthy mouth is integral to your general health.


When it comes to general health, excellent oral hygiene should never be overlooked. Neglecting your oral health can lead to a range of dental issues, including tooth decay, gum disease, and tooth loss. Additionally, poor oral health has been linked to several systemic health conditions, such as diabetes, heart disease, respiratory problems, and even complications during pregnancy.

Oral Health's Impact on Systemic Health


Research shows that oral health is directly connected to one's overall health and well-being. Poor oral care can lead to various health complications, emphasizing the importance of maintaining a healthy mouth. Here are some systemic health conditions associated with poor oral hygiene:


1. Diabetes: People with diabetes are more susceptible to developing gum disease, and gum disease can also make it more difficult for them to manage their blood sugar levels. This interrelationship makes dental care crucial in the prevention and control of this chronic condition.


2. Heart Disease: Studies have found a link between gum disease and an increased risk of developing heart disease. Inflammation caused by gum disease can lead to the narrowing of arteries, which in turn, may result in heart problems.


3. Respiratory Issues: Bacteria from oral infections can travel to the lungs, causing respiratory infections such as bronchitis and pneumonia. Maintaining proper oral hygiene can help decrease the risk of developing respiratory issues.


4. Pregnancy Complications: Pregnant women with gum disease are at a higher risk of experiencing early labor or delivering low birth weight babies. It is vital for expecting mothers to practice proper oral hygiene and undergo regular dental check-ups during pregnancy.


Prevention and Early Detection


To promote overall health and prevent oral health-related complications, consider the following preventive measures:


1. Proper Oral Care Routine: Brush your teeth twice a day, for at least two minutes each time, using fluoride toothpaste. Floss daily to remove plaque and bacteria from areas that your toothbrush cannot reach.


2. Balanced Diet: Eat a nutritious, balanced diet rich in f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ins. Limit your intake of sugary and acidic foods, as these can lead to tooth decay and enamel erosion.


3. Routine Dental Check-ups: Make sure to visit us regularly for professional dental cleanings and exams. These appointments allow for the early detection and treatment of any dental issues, as well as the timely identification of potential systemic health concerns.


4. Tobacco Cessation: Tobacco use is a significant risk factor for gum disease, tooth decay, and oral cancer. Quitting tobacco products will not only improve your oral health but also reduce your risk of developing various health complications.
